Uncategorised England : Rio Ferdinand, Bye-Bye the selection!

Rio Ferdinand leaves the English selection. According to the English Football Association that has announced in a statement Wednesday, the Manchester United defender has decided to retire from the international scene.

The native of Saint Lucia has informed  England coach Roy Hodgson. “After much thought, I decided that it was time for me to take my international retirement. At 34 years, it’s time to make way for the young and concentrate on my club career. “


With 81 caps and 3 goals, the Red Devil had made his international debut in 1997 against Cameroon. The Londoner of origin was captain of England 7 times, was the youngest defender to evolve under English colors. His last game with the Three Lions went back to June 2, 2011 against Switzerland at Wembley.
